- The distance between Springfield, Il, Usa and Jacobabad, Sindh, Pakistan is approximately 12,107 km or 7,523 mi.
- To reach Springfield, Il in this distance one would set out from Jacobabad, Sindh bearing 342.4°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Springfield, Il bearing 200.3° or SSW .
- Springfield,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Jacobabad, Sindh has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Springfield,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Jacobabad, Sindh is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The average temperature is 15.7 °C (28.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.2 °C (13°F) more in Springfield,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 785 mm (30.9 in) more which is equivalent to 785 l/m² (19.27 US gal/ft²) or 7,850,000 l/ha (839,217 US gal/ac) more. About 8 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.5° lower in Springfield, Il than in Jacobabad, Sindh.
